Typical Applications
The HMC392LC4 is ideal for: • Point-to-Point Radios • VSAT • LO Driver for HMC Mixers • Military EW, ECM, • Space C3 I
Features
Gain: 16 dB Noise Figure: 2.5 dB Single Supply Voltage: +5V No External Matching Components Required 50 Ohm Matched Input/Output RoHS Compliant 4x4 mm SMT Package

General Description
The HMC392LC4 is a GaAs MMIC Low Noise Amplifier which operates between 3.5 and 7.0 GHz. Housed in a leadless 4x4 mm SMT package, this amplifier provides 16 dB of gain, 2.5 dB noise figure and 30 dBm IP3 from a +5V supply voltage. HMC392LC4 functions well as a low noise front end or as a driver amplifier. The RF I/Os are DC blocked and matched to 50 Ohms for ease of use. The HMC392LC4 allows the use of surface mount manufacturing techniques and is suitable for high reliability military, industrial and space applications.

The circuit board used in this application should use RF circuit design techniques. Signal lines should have 50 ohm impedance while the package ground leads and exposed paddle should be connected directly to the ground plane similar to that shown. A sufficient number of via holes should be used to connect the top and bottom ground planes. The evaluation board should be mounted to an appropriate heat sink.
